Zion Lutheran offers a number of opportunities to grow in Christ and in unity with other believers. A number of groups with common interests and/or life circumstances regularly meet. A variety of Bible Studies are conducted throughout the week. In addition, more in depth training opportunities are periodically provided. Come and be a part of our community of faith.
Different groups include Mothers of Young Children, Sunday School classes for children of all ages, Youth Group, Ladies Bible Study, home Bible Study groups, Stephen ministry, softball teams, Senior Ministry, Vacation Bible School and more.
